Many of the people I work with appear outwardly capable, yet privately struggle with exhaustion, self-doubt and a sense of not being good enough. They are often very self-critical, hold themselves to high standards and feel a pressure to keep everything together, particularly within demanding roles and relationships.
Therapy doesn’t need to begin in crisis. Often it starts when something feels off, even though life might look okay from the outside.
My approach is grounded in relational psychology. Our therapeutic relationship is a space to think carefully about emotional patterns, internal pressures, and ways of relating both to others and to yourself. Alongside reflection and exploration, I also support clients with practical ways of understanding and working with difficulties between sessions.
Anxiety, low mood, stress, burnout, and relational difficulties are areas in which I have extensive experience. I offer ADHD assessments for adults and support for individuals exploring/adjusting to an ADHD diagnosis. An initial consultation allows us to discuss what you would like to work on and to see whether working together feels like the right fit.
